WebOverview. South Tyneside Lifecycle Mental Health Service aims to help people experiencing mild to moderately severe mental health problems. They aim to help children and young people at the earliest possible stage to support children, young people and families to develop skills and promote positive wellbeing and reduce the risk of further distress.

If you … gym photo editing iphoneWebReferrals are screened, to make sure they are suitable and to identify urgent referrals. When a referral is accepted the family or young person will be invited to make a CHOICE appointment. Other professionals may also be invited to this appointment. gym phone tripod
